    First off, the brunch offerings are INSANE (in the best way possible). I tried a variety of their brunch specials and every single dish was better than the last. The Sweet Plantain Pancakes were fluffy, golden, and had that perfect balance of sweetness from the plantains -- truly unique and memorable. The Berries French Toast was another standout: thick slices of perfectly soaked bread topped with a mountain of fresh berries and a drizzle of syrup that made each bite a dream. But the chilaquiles... oh wow. If you're a fan of bold, savory brunch, these are a must -- packed with flavors and it's a solid 5/5 for me What really sets Mi Cava & Cocina apart is the upscale yet welcoming atmosphere. Inside, it's beautifully designed -- chic decor, high ceilings, and a layout that feels both spacious and cozy. But it doesn't stop there: the outdoor space is massive, with two large patios, full bar access, and heaters to keep things cozy even on chilly days. Whether you're celebrating a birthday, bachelorette party, or just a sunny weekend, this place is ideal. Mi Cava & Cocina is an absolute gem. Delicious food, excellent drinks, stylish atmosphere, and unbeatable value. Whether you're a local or just visiting Portland, put this place at the top of your list -- your weekend brunch game will never be the same.

    This place offers a huge menu! Theres sure to be something for anyone! Our first time trying this Mexican spot. Large restaurant with tons of seating. This doesn't always mean there will be staff available to fill the restaurant but there lots of room available. It's a nice place, nicely decorated and appears clean. When trying a new place we always order our favorite dishes, the molcajete and fajitas. Both were very good, served hot, and full of flavor. The meats were well seasoned and tender. Be careful with that molcajete though, it comes out piping hot and boiling. All our side dish toppings were fresh and the tortillas were warm. I wasn't a fan of the tortilla soup but my husband really liked it. Chips and salsa were served quickly after we were seated. We still love places that offer chips and salsa! We frequent many taco trucks so getting chips and salsa at a table is almost "fancy" for us now. Ha! Our hostess and servers were very nice. Our food was served in a timely manor. Being a nice, large, restaurant with table service and extras it does come with a higher price tag. This will be considered a date night place for us since we regularly opt for street tacos and foil wrapped burritos locally. I'm sure we'll be back to try some more items from the menu.

    Don't let pulling up into the strip mall scare you, we def had 2nd thoughts especially with all the cute brunch places in Portland, but this one was cute inside and food was good. Only about 6 Mexican breakfast options so def go with a lunch or dinner mindset. They had a really good array of alcoholic beverages too. Their margaritas were massive and the spicy sweet flights super good. We got huevos rancheros which were good, shrimp enchiladas which were better and breakfast skillet which had a little kick to it but was pretty good too.
